Reaching Ajmer Sharif by Train, Road, and Air
When planning how to reach khwaja garib nawaz dargah, one of the easiest ways is by train. Ajmer Junction railway station is well connected to major cities like Delhi, Mumbai, Ahmedabad, and Jaipur. From the railway station, the dargah is around 2 to 3 kilometers away, and visitors can take a taxi, auto, or even walk through the local streets.
For those who travelling by air, the nearest airport is Jaipur International Airport. After landing in Jaipur, visitors can travel to Ajmer by car, bus, or train. The journey usually takes around two to three hours depending on traffic.
Many people also travel by road. Ajmer is connected by good highways, making it easy to reach by private car or bus. State real transport and private buses also run regularly from nearby cities.
Once visitors arrive in Ajmer, they enter the old city area where the shrine is located. The streets become narrower as you get closer to the dargah, and vehicles usually stop at a certain point. From there, visitors walk toward the shrine through local markets filled with shops.

Walking to the Dargah and Entering the Shrine
After reaching Ajmer city, the final part of the journey is walking toward the dargah. This short walk is an important part of the experience. The streets are filled with shops selling flowers, perfumes, and chadar that visitors carry as offerings.
Understanding khwaja garib nawaz opening time is helpful before planning your visit. The shrine opens early in the morning and remains open for visitors throughout the day. Many people prefer early hours for a peaceful ziyarat.
Before entering the shrine, visitors remove their shoes and proceed respectfully. The environment inside is calm, and people usually move slowly while offering their prayers.

Reaching Ajmer Sharif is not just about travel, it is also about understanding the spiritual traditions connected with the shrine. One such tradition is the sharing of food through the ajmer sharif badi deg history, which reflects the value of helping others.
Large cooking vessels called deg are used to prepare food that is distributed among visitors and people in need. This tradition has been followed for many years and continues to be an important part of the shrine.
